解决Oracle创建视图(VIEW)权限不足的方法

本博客详细介绍了在Oracle环境下,当用户尝试创建视图时遇到权限不足错误的解决方法。通过以dba用户登录并赋予特定权限,然后以目标用户身份重新登录,即可成功创建视图。
 

解决Oracle创建视图(VIEW)权限不足的方法

标签: oracleOracleORACLE权限视图
  6032人阅读  评论(1)  收藏  举报
  分类:


问题描述:在scott用户下创建视图的时候,报错:权限不足。(其他用户以此类推)
解决方法
  1. 以dba用户登录
    1. sqlplus / as sysdba  
  2. 赋予scott用户创建VIEW的权限
    1. grant create view to scott  
  3. 以scott用户登录oracle
    1. conn scott/tiger  
  4. 创建视图成功
    1. CREATE OR REPLACE VIEW myview AS  
    2.     SELECT * FROM emp where deptno = 20;  
    评论
    添加红包

    请填写红包祝福语或标题

    红包个数最小为10个

    红包金额最低5元

    当前余额3.43前往充值 >
    需支付:10.00
    成就一亿技术人!
    领取后你会自动成为博主和红包主的粉丝 规则
    hope_wisdom
    发出的红包
    实付
    使用余额支付
    点击重新获取
    扫码支付
    钱包余额 0

    抵扣说明:

    1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
    2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

    余额充值